Does the part also go on a Sony Alpha 6000?

The Tamron AF 18-400mm with the Canon EF mount can be used on a Sony, you just need a mount converter. I have the Sigma MC11 converter which works very well on the Sony. The autofocus works very badly or not at all. It always depends on what focal length you use, with tele it works very badly. But all the Exif data is transferred, which is very good. With this lens on the Sony I only shoot with FOCUS PEAKING then the pictures are just great. But if you want to work with autofocus and that's all you want to use, then it's not a good choice.
